BIG-IP DNS monitor
I am little bit confused regarding BIG-IP DNS monitor:-
Let's assume that I have two conditions:-
Condition 1:-
While adding BIG-IP LTM, disabled auto-discovery. Added virtual server manually and called a monitor (HTTP), to monitor the status of VIP of BIG-IP LTM. what does exactly take place in this situation (gtmd, big3d communication would come into picture or not?
Condition 2:-
While adding BIG-IP LTM, enabled auto-discovery but no monitor has been associated with auto discovered virtual server. At what frequency BIG-IP LTM would update BIG-IP DNS regarding the status of VIP? will there be any probe sent out by BIG-IP DNS?

I'm simplifying here a bit, but in general, it is best to let BIG-IP LTM monitor its resources and then use iQuery to communicate virtual server status to BIG-IP DNS systems. It does not matter if you add the virtual server to the BIG-IP DNS system manually or using auto discovery. If the virtual server is being monitored on the BIG-IP LTM system (through its pool members), then it is not necessary to have additional monitors defined on the virtual server on BIG-IP DNS - especially if the monitor tests are essentially the same on both BIG-IP DNS and BIG-IP LTM, such as might be the case with an HTTP monitor.
